[5/5] usb: xhci: Fix Ring Underrun/Overrun handling

Depending on implemented spec revision, the TRB pointer of these events
may either be NULL or point at enqueue at the time of error occurrence.
By the time we handle the event, a new TD may be queued at this address.

Ensure that the new TD is not completed prematurely if the event handler
is entered due to the skip flag being set on the endpoint. Or, when the
TRB pointer is NULL, prevent the empty ring warning being printed.

Now that it is safe to enter the event handler, also enter it when the
skip flag is not set. This enables completion of any TD stuck in 'error
mid TD' state on buggy hosts. Such problem could, for example, happen
when a USBFS application knows in advance how many frames it needs and
submits the exact number of URBs, then an error occurs on the last TD.

One bug remains: when enqueue points at a Link TRB and a new TD appears
after that, skipping will remove the new TD prematurely. This should be
255 times less common that the 'matching TD' bug being fixed here, and
it will take a major improvement to the skipping loop to fix.
